PB BUTTERFLY

This card was done with the left over sheer heaven paper that I used in the card in the last post. On top of the paper I sprayed more Tattered Angels glimmer mist in deep plum and meadow green. I swirled the wet color around with the end of my paint brush and let it dry. Then I stamped the butterfly (3359f flutter) in white and embossed with white. The sheer heaven is like vellum so it is sheer as it sais and so I mounted it over Penny Black paper - Antique script 70-043. I then mounted that to white card stock. I used a blank charm from 7 Gypsies and cut out a circle of the Antique script and stamped a P from the 20-006 Kate text lower case set. I mouted it into the charm and added diamond glaze. When it was dry I wrapped a metal thread around the butterfly piece with the charm and then assembled card. The cardstock used is actually a metallic eggplant color. The sheer heaven also has a mettalic sheen from the TA spray but it doesn't show in the scan. Angela
